What Is Considered Oral And Maxillofacial Surgery?


Posted on 4/11/2022 by Malmquist Oral and Maxillofacial Surgery
What Is Considered Oral And Maxillofacial Surgery?You have been told that you need to undergo oral surgery and now are wondering what it means and why it has to be performed by an oral surgeon. Oral and maxillofacial surgery is a surgical specialty involving the treatment of injuries, deformities, and diseases affecting the oral and maxillofacial parts of the head. By oral, we mean the soft and hard tissue of the mount while maxillofacial refers to the face and jaw regions.

When do you Need Oral surgery


Dental issues become a medical condition after infection or inflammation occurs in the mouth or when you cannot eat or sleep because of jaw and tooth pain. Surgery may be needed if you are struggling with conditions such as impacted teeth, sleep apnea, facial trauma, cleft problems, bruxism, head and neck cancers, or issues that require corrective jaw surgery. The distinction between the need for surgery for dental and medical reasons is not always clean. The line seems a little blurry for most patients.

Consider, for example, a case like an abscessed tooth. It is considered both a medical and dental problem since it involves the formation of pocket pus in the tooth or gum tissue due to a bacterial infection. In addition to medical reasons, you may need oral surgery to treat periodontal disease, replace a missing tooth with implants, or bulk up the jaw using bone grafting for a dental implant procedure.
